Front Disc Brake Hardware Replacement




Front Disc Brake Hardware Replacement (With RPO LNF) (2.0 L)
Warning: Refer to Brake Dust Warning (Brake Dust Warning).


Removal Procedure

1. Raise and support the vehicle. Refer to Lifting and Jacking the Vehicle (Service and Repair).
2. Remove the tire and wheel. Refer to Tire and Wheel Removal and Installation (Service and Repair).




3. Holding the lower end of the retainer (1) down and using a hammer and punch carefully tap the lower caliper guide pin (2) inward out of the caliper.
4. Rotate the brake pad retainer upward and remove the brake pad retainer.




5. Using a hammer and punch carefully tap the upper caliper to brake pad mounting pin (2) inward out of the caliper.
6. Remove and inspect the brake pads (1). Refer to Brake Pad Inspection (Testing and Inspection).

Installation Procedure




1. Install the brake pads (1) to the caliper.
2. Install the upper caliper guide pin (2) through the caliper, inner and outer brake pads.
3. Using a hammer and punch seat the upper guide pin to the outer caliper half. Ensure the caliper guide pin is seated into the outer caliper pin seat.




4. Install the brake pad retainer (1) under the upper caliper pin assembly.
5. Rotate brake pad retainer downward.
6. Hold the brake pad retainer down and install the lower caliper guide pin (2) through the caliper, inner and outer brake pads.
7. Using a hammer and punch seat the upper guide pin to the outer caliper half. Ensure the caliper guide pin is seated into the outer caliper pin seat. Ensure the brake pad retainer is centered retaining both brake pads.
8. Install the tire and wheel. Refer to Tire and Wheel Removal and Installation (Service and Repair).
